From Lincrusta to Love Seats

Lougheed House explores design and architecture of heritage homes

Exploring the ups and downs of design in a heritage home, join Lougheed House for a night of talks and tours about architecture and the unique decor challenges that come with a piece of history.

Featuring interior designers Alison Rose and Swantje A. Macke-Monteiro, two of the talents who transformed Lougheed House into a Christmas-season wonder, go on a design-centric guided tour followed by a Q&A with local architects Jessie Andjelic and Philip Vandermey.

The evening also features live choral music and a cash bar.

Catch From Lincrusta to Love Seats at 6:30pm on December 13, 2017 at Lougheed House (707 13th Ave. SW).
